In EcuFlash, when I opened the High Octane Fuel Map I noticed on the stock rom that the AFR is 8.2 at 7000 to 8000 RPM, whilst with the stockpill rom the AFR is increasing from 9.7 to 10.2 between 7000 and 8000 RPM.
Out of interest (I am a novice here), is there a reason why the mixture is set to slightly leaner rather than keeping the same mixture?

The answer lies in that black crap caked around your exhaust!


The stock tune is silly rich at full throttle.

The stockpill/boostpill GST Base Map fuelling is still very rich from a tuner perspective. A good safety margin there.

The TBE-boostpill tunes are leaner again - closer to custom-tune levels. IMO, there isn't that much safety margin in the TBE tunes, so they warrant careful logging/monitoring.

Also be aware that, just like the stock ROMs, the GST Base Maps leave the "Lean Spool" mechanism enabled.

This (badly named) feature is actually a system of progressive enrichment. The more you hammer your vehicle at WOT, the richer it runs. You can see it if you do two "through the gears" WOT runs, one after the other. On the second run, your (say) 3rd gear AFR will be a lot richer the second time round.

The first think most pro tuners do when customising a fuel map is to disable LS mechanism, and just set the mixtures up so they are what they want, consistently, with no progressive enrichment.

For GST tuning, Bryan left that stuff on, for additional safety margin.
